51 /**
52 * Git style file locking and replacement.
53 * <p>
54 * To modify a ref file Git tries to use an atomic update approach: we write the
55 * new data into a brand new file, then rename it in place over the old name.
56 * This way we can just delete the temporary file if anything goes wrong, and
57 * nothing has been damaged. To coordinate access from multiple processes at
58 * once Git tries to atomically create the new temporary file under a well-known
59 * name.
